Autumn might just be the best time to eat in London. It’s the season of deep flavours, golden produce and proper comfort food – when ingredients like mushrooms and beetroot really shine and all you want to eat is slow-braised meats and hearty bowls of pasta.
Rondo at The Hoxton, Holborn is making the most of the new season produce with an all-new menu that leans into everything we love about autumnal eating.
Small plates set the tone: salt beef sliders with gherkin mayo and provolone are instant crowd-pleasers, while fried oyster mushrooms with shiitake dusting and parsley ketchup bring serious crunch. Beetroot bruschetta with whipped bean curd is the perfect lunch option (plant-based or not), and seared scallops in a citrus broth offer something special, whatever the occasion.
Mains turn things up a notch. There’s 18-hour braised shin of beef with parmesan polenta (the definition of cosy), grilled lamb rump with rainbow chard and spiced jus, and wild mushroom tagliatelle with crispy Jerusalem artichoke – earthy, rich and very much worth a second glass of wine.
Finish with a lemon tart or a dark chocolate & morello cherry torte, and you’ve basically nailed autumn on a plate.
